This bill raises the debt limits for two kinds of bankruptcy. More small businesses with up to $7.5 million in debt could use a faster simpler reorganization process, which may help them stay open, protect jobs, and repay creditors over time. Individuals and couples with regular income could use Chapter 13 with debts under $2.75 million, letting more households set up payment plans and avoid harsher bankruptcy options. Large public companies are excluded.
